A prestigious care home provider in Baildon is seeking an experienced Home Manager to lead a brand-new residential care home. Responsibilities include overseeing daily operations and ensuring high standards of care for elderly residents, particularly those with dementia.
The ideal candidate will hold an NVQ Level 5 in Health & Social Care and possess strong leadership skills. This role offers a competitive salary up to £60,000 and opportunities for career progression.
